WWE has announced the first match for this Friday's episode of SmackDown. During the latest edition of The Bump, it was revealed that The New Day will defend their newly won SmackDown Tag Team Championships against The Revival in a rematch from last week...wait, aren't automatic rematches a thing of the past?

That's what WWE has been saying in recent months so it will be interesting seeing how they justify this, especially with Survivor Series right around the corner. 

After last week's taped episode from the UK, this Friday's SmackDown will once again be live on FOX and with ratings on the rise for the blue brand, WWE will hopefully have more surprises in store for us. As always, stay tuned for updates as we have them.
